As an international student studying in the United States on an F1 visa, navigating the legal system can be challenging, especially during times of political instability. With changing immigration policies and regulations, it is important to be prepared and informed on how to protect your rights and stay safe. Here are some strategies for F1 visa students to navigate the US legal system during times of political uncertainty:
1. Stay Informed: Keep yourself updated on the latest news and changes in immigration policies. Follow reliable sources of information and stay connected with your school's international student office for updates and guidance.
2. Know Your Rights: Familiarize yourself with your rights as an international student in the US. Understand what your F1 visa allows you to do and what your obligations are. Be aware of resources available to you, such as legal aid services and hotlines for immigrants.
3. Build a Support Network: Establish a support system of friends, classmates, and mentors who can provide guidance and assistance in times of need. Join student organizations or groups that advocate for immigrant rights and connect with others who may be facing similar challenges.
4. Seek Legal Advice: If you encounter legal issues or have concerns about your immigration status, seek advice from a qualified immigration attorney. They can provide guidance on your options and help you navigate the legal system effectively.
5. Stay Safe: In times of political instability, it is important to prioritize your safety and well being. Be cautious about sharing personal information and avoid engaging in activities that may jeopardize your immigration status. If you feel unsafe or targeted, seek help from your school's international student office or local law enforcement.
6. Stay Positive: Remember that you are not alone in facing these challenges. Stay positive, focus on your studies, and continue to pursue your academic goals. By staying informed and proactive, you can navigate the US legal system with confidence and resilience.
